This request for information/sources sought notice is for planning purposes ONLY. The results of this market research will assist in the re-evaluation of the acquisition strategy in accordance with recent VA Procurement Policy guidance. VA assumes no responsibility for any costs incurred associated with the preparation of responses submitted as a result of this notice. Veterans Health Affairs, Network Contracting Office 4, is issuing this request for information/sources sought notice in order to identify small businesses, and specifically,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Businesses (SDVOSB) or Veteran-Owned Small Business (VOSB) sources that have the resources and capabilities to provide Biomedical Technician temporary staff services for Philadelphia, PA VA Medical Center. Description of Work Contractor is to provide temporary staffing of two Biomedical Engineering Technicians at the Philadelphia, PA VA Medical Center for up to 1000 hours each (total of 2000 hours) or approximately six months. The Contractor candidates will provide preventative maintenance and repairs of general medical equipment using accepted repair practices while maintaining high standards of equipment. Preventative maintenance inspections shall be in accordance with manufacturers and Biomedical Engineering s standard procedures. The candidates will provide electrical safety inspections, obtain parts, record equipment inventory information and provide regular reports of job statuses via communications with in-house Biomedical Engineering Supervisory Staff. Daily work will involve coordination with Engineering and Clinical personnel as well as positive customer service to all areas of the medical center. Technical Requirements Contractor candidates must possess a minimum of an Associate s Degree, or equivalent (e.g. military training) as a Biomedical Engineering Technician and/or Electronics Technician. Candidates must have a minimum of three years of hospital/healthcare experience performing medical equipment maintenance. Candidates are required to complete and pass a background verification check.
